Job Description: A law firm is a business that provides legal services to clients. Law firms employ lawyers who specialize in various areas of law, such as corporate law, family law, and criminal law.
Government Agency
Job Description: A government agency is a department or organization that is responsible for implementing and enforcing laws and regulations. Government agencies employ lawyers who specialize in areas such as public law, administrative law, and human rights law.
Corporate Law
Job Description: Corporate law is a branch of law that deals with the legal aspects of business and commerce. Corporate lawyers advise companies on matters such as mergers and acquisitions, contracts, and intellectual property law.
Human Rights
Job Description: Human rights law is a branch of law that deals with the protection of individual rights and freedoms. Human rights lawyers work to promote and protect human rights, and may work in government agencies, non-governmental organizations, or private practice.
